How to Perform Bare-Metal Restores on Your Backup Server
Disclosure: We are reader supported, and earn affiliate commissions when you buy through us. Parts of this article were created by AI.
In the domain of data recovery, the ability to perform a bare-metal restore (BMR) is akin to having a silver bullet in your disaster recovery plan. A BMR allows you to recover a system from scratch, directly from backups, without the need for a pre-installed operating system or software. This process is invaluable when dealing with catastrophic failures, such as total hardware failure, critical system corruptions, or situations where new hardware platforms are being introduced. This article provides an in-depth guide on how to effectively perform bare-metal restores on your backup server, ensuring minimal downtime and robust disaster recovery capabilities.
Understanding Bare-Metal Restore
A bare-metal restore involves reinstalling a computer system from the ground up, starting from its bare metal or, more realistically, its empty disk drives. The process includes the reinstallation of the operating system, applications, data, and system configurations directly from a backup, without the need for manually reinstalling and configuring individual components.
Preparing for a Bare-Metal Restore
1. Ensure Comprehensive Backups
Before attempting a BMR, ensure that your backup solution supports it. Your backups should include not only user data but also the system state, application data, and configuration settings. Consider using dedicated BMR solutions or features within broader backup tools that specifically support this type of recovery.
Reading more:
- How to Implement an Offsite Backup Server for Disaster Recovery
- The Best Backup Server Solutions for Enterprise-Level Data Protection
- The Best Open-Source Backup Server Software for Cost-Effective Solutions
- The Best Cloud Backup Services for Hybrid Backup Server Solutions
- How to Calculate and Estimate Storage Requirements for Your Backup Server
2. Maintain Updated Hardware Drivers
For a successful BMR, especially onto new or dissimilar hardware, having access to the necessary drivers is crucial. Keep a repository of essential drivers for network interfaces, storage controllers, and other critical hardware components updated and accessible.
3. Create and Test Boot Media
Most BMR processes begin by booting the affected system using specialized boot media, such as a CD, DVD, USB drive, or PXE (Preboot Execution Environment) network boot. Create this boot media using tools provided by your backup solution and test it on a non-critical system to ensure it works as expected.
Performing a Bare-Metal Restore
1. Boot from the Recovery Media
Start the restoration process by inserting your recovery media into the target machine and booting from it. This might require adjusting the BIOS or UEFI settings to prioritize booting from the media.
2. Connect to Your Backup Repository
Once the system boots into the recovery environment, follow prompts to connect to your backup repository. This could involve mounting a network share, connecting to a cloud-based storage service, or attaching external drives containing the backups.
3. Select the Appropriate Backup
Navigate through the recovery tool's interface to select the specific backup snapshot you intend to restore. This will usually be the most recent complete backup but could vary depending on the circumstances that necessitated the BMR.
Reading more:
- How to Implement an Offsite Backup Server for Disaster Recovery
- The Best Backup Server Solutions for Enterprise-Level Data Protection
- The Best Open-Source Backup Server Software for Cost-Effective Solutions
- The Best Cloud Backup Services for Hybrid Backup Server Solutions
- How to Calculate and Estimate Storage Requirements for Your Backup Server
4. Initiate the Restore Process
With the backup selected, initiate the restore process. This step often includes options to reformat disks and may require additional inputs regarding partitioning or disk layout, particularly if restoring to dissimilar hardware.
5. Install Necessary Drivers
If restoring to dissimilar hardware, you may need to install drivers during the recovery process to ensure the system can correctly interface with its new hardware components. Your recovery tool may prompt you for driver installations or allow you to inject them manually.
6. Finalize the Restore
After the data restore completes, remove the recovery media and reboot the system. If everything has proceeded correctly, the system should boot up into its fully restored state, complete with operating system, applications, user data, and settings.
Post-Restore Considerations
Test System Functionality: Verify that all components are functioning correctly, paying close attention to network connectivity, peripheral device functionality, and application operability.
Update Systems and Software: Ensure that the operating system and all applications are updated to their latest versions to patch any vulnerabilities.
Reading more:
- The Benefits of Incremental and Differential Backups on a Server
- The Benefits of Centralized Backup Servers for Multi-Site Organizations
- How to Choose the Right Hardware for Your Backup Server
- The Top 10 Backup Server Software for Reliable Data Backup and Restore
- The Benefits of Using a Dedicated Backup Server for Business Continuity
Review and Adjust Backup Strategies: Analyze the BMR process for any inefficiencies or issues and adjust your backup strategies accordingly. Regular testing of the BMR process is advisable to ensure readiness for future disasters.
Conclusion
Performing a bare-metal restore is a critical capability in modern disaster recovery strategies, offering a lifeline in the worst-case scenarios of total system loss. By thoroughly preparing for BMRs---ensuring comprehensive backups, maintaining necessary drivers, and familiarizing oneself with the restoration process---organizations can dramatically reduce recovery times and mitigate the impacts of catastrophic system failures. Remember, the ultimate success of a BMR hinges not only on the technology and tools at hand but also on meticulous preparation and regular testing.
Similar Articles:
- How to Perform Bare-Metal Restores on Your Backup Server
- How to Perform Routine Maintenance and Updates on Your File Server
- How to Monitor and Manage Your Backup Server for Optimal Performance
- How to Perform Regular Maintenance on Your Database Server
- How to Backup and Restore Data on Your File Server
- How to Set Up a Backup Server for Data Protection and Recovery
- How to Secure Your Backup Server to Protect Sensitive Data
- How to Encrypt and Secure Backup Data on Your Server
- How to Perform Data Deduplication with Backup Software
- How to Choose the Right Hardware for Your Backup Server